SMITH v. JERRY VOGEL MUSIC CO. INC.


279 A.D. 949 (1952)

Sydney R. Smith, Respondent, v. Jerry Vogel Music Co. Inc., Appellant

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, Third Department.

March 12, 1952.


The judgment is declaratory of the rights of the parties under a written instrument they executed, dated September 29, 1944, to the effect that such instrument is null and void, and grants appropriate injunctive relief.
